Summary

TLDRBorder security operations at Australian airports uncover a range of smuggling attempts, from narcotics to contraband cigarettes and undeclared food items. Officers intercept a 21-year-old American man arriving from Colombia, whose suitcase contains concealed cocaine. Meanwhile, a woman from China is caught with undeclared food and potentially harmful fruit, leading to fines and confiscations. A Chinese man faces a massive tax evasion charge after importing thousands of cigarettes. The investigation reveals intricate smuggling methods and highlights the risks posed by illegal imports to Australian security and agriculture.

Q & A

  • What is the primary concern when inspecting the luggage of passengers arriving from high-risk countries like Colombia and China?

    -The primary concern is the potential concealment of illicit substances, such as narcotics or illegal items, and biosecurity threats like pests or diseases that could harm Australia's agriculture.

  • Why did the officers suspect the 21-year-old American man arriving from Colombia might be carrying narcotics?

    -The officers became suspicious after an x-ray of his suitcase revealed dense organic material beneath the lining, which looked like a powdery substance, raising concerns that it could be a drug, especially given his origin from Colombia.

  • What was the outcome of the swab test performed on the American man's suitcase?

    -The swab test came back negative for illicit substances, which initially provided hope that the substance was not a drug. However, further investigation revealed a gel-like substance in his suitcase, which tested positive for cocaine.

  • What role did the companion of the American man play in the investigation?

    -The companion of the American man, a female passenger traveling from Colombia, was initially suspected of being involved in the smuggling operation due to their identical surnames and travel movements. However, she was cleared after further investigation, with no narcotics found in her luggage.

  • What potential threat did the officers discover in the luggage of a female passenger traveling from China?

    -The officers found fresh fruit, including diseased-looking oranges, in her luggage. The oranges were suspected to carry citrus canker, a bacterial disease that could devastate Australia's citrus industry, which led to a fine and confiscation of the fruit.

  • Why did the female passenger claim she had nothing to declare, even though her luggage contained a large amount of food?

    -The female passenger, an Australian resident, claimed ignorance of the need to declare certain food items. However, she had a large amount of undeclared food, including fruits and other items that were subject to biosecurity controls, leading to a fine for her failure to declare.

  • What was the main concern with the Chinese national arriving in Brisbane with a suitcase full of cigarettes?

    -The main concern was the illegal importation of cigarettes in excess of the allowable limit without declaring them, which evaded duties and taxes. This was suspected to be part of a larger black-market operation. The total duty evaded was estimated at $330,000.

  • What was the significance of the gel-like substance found in the male passenger’s suitcase?

    -The gel-like substance found in the male passenger's suitcase raised suspicion because narcotics are typically in powder form. It was ultimately identified as cocaine hydrochloride after further testing, leading to his arrest by the Australian Federal Police.
